Getting a distinct wah wah noise from left front. It does it power on or coasting, makes little difference turning left/right. Noise is like uneven tyre tread. Tyres are all ok, new discs, pads and calipers, new bottom suspension arms, drop links etc. Nothing felt on steering or under braking. Couple months back noise was very faint on smooth surface. It's more noticeable at 25/30 mph. Went to local garage yesterday took mechanic out run, but he commented that if it was hub bearings it would be constant noise increasing with speed. Said to get front hub and take it from there? Not to happy with blind approach. Any advise please, any mobile mechanics around Scotland?

Update on my problem. Replaced with new hub and back to better than normal. Bearings don't always sound same when worn. Slight problem was getting wheel speed sensor bolt out. Good heavy hammer and bearing came out quite. When finished had check brake pad warning and found sensor wiring must have broken, now fixed and all ok.
